Shower drain installation services involve setting up or replacing the drain system that manages water runoff from a shower. This process typically includes removing the old or damaged drain, preparing the area for a new fixture, and securely installing the drain to ensure proper water flow. Proper installation helps prevent leaks, water damage, and unpleasant odors, contributing to a cleaner and more functional bathroom space. Experienced service providers can recommend the best type of drain for the specific shower design and ensure it is installed to meet plumbing standards.
Many common problems can be addressed through professional shower drain installation. Over time, drains can become clogged or slow due to buildup of debris or mineral deposits, leading to standing water and potential overflows. In some cases, existing drains may be cracked or improperly installed, causing leaks or water damage beneath the shower. Installing a new drain can resolve these issues, restore proper drainage, and improve overall bathroom hygiene. The overview below groups typical Shower Drain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Basic repairs or minor drain fixes typically cost between $150 and $400.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the work needed.
Standard Drain Installation - Replacing or installing a standard shower drain usually ranges from $250 to $600. Most projects in this category are straightforward and fall into the middle of this range.
Full Shower Drain Replacement - A complete drain overhaul for a shower can cost between $600 and $1,200. Larger, more complex projects may reach higher costs, but these are less common.
Custom or Complex Installations - Customized or intricate drain systems can exceed $1,500, with some high-end or difficult jobs reaching $3,000 or more. These projects are typically less frequent and involve specialized work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in installing a new shower drain? Installation typically includes removing the old drain, preparing the area, and properly connecting the new drain to the plumbing system. Experienced contractors ensure the drain is securely fitted and properly sealed.
Can existing shower drains be upgraded or replaced? Yes, local contractors can replace or upgrade existing shower drains to improve drainage and prevent leaks, often with minimal disruption to the surrounding area.
What types of shower drains are available for installation? There are various options, including traditional center drains, linear drains, and tile-ready drains, which can be selected based on the shower design and drainage needs.
Are there specific considerations for installing a shower drain in a tiled shower? Yes, proper waterproofing and sealing are essential to prevent water damage, and contractors experienced in tile installations can ensure a seamless and durable connection.
